HBOs Game of Thrones has once again swashbuckled its way to victory on cable TVs most hotly contested night.

The complex fantasy epic slipped slightly Sunday from its audience in the previous week, but was still the leader both in total viewers and among the 18- to 49-year-olds that TV channels really treasure.

Even TV channels like HBO that dont take ads.

Thrones drew 3.766 million viewers, according to Nielsen ratings data. Thats about half a million mor e than the second-most popular show, Bravos Real Housewives of Atlanta.

AMCs acclaimed Mad Men drew 2.69 million viewers, putting it slightly behind Sunday nights new sleeper entry: Lifetimes one-two punch of Army Wives and The Client List.

Wives drew 2.91 million viewers at 9 and Client List, one of the rare shows that has been gaining audience since it debuted, had 2.85 million at 10.

The nights most-promoted debut show, the HBO dramedy Girls, premiered to 872,000 viewers.

These audience numbers all reflect live plus same-day viewing, meaning viewers who watched the actual broadcast or who recorded it for viewing that night.

Because many viewers cant or dont watch popular shows like Game of Thrones and Mad Men the same night they first air, those shows can double or triple their viewership over the course of the subsequent week.
